30 Year Robot Research Project Proposed

Posted 21 Aug 2003 at 00:50 UTC by steve Share This

Mitsuo Kawato and other Japanese researchers have proposed a new 30-year, 50 billion yen research program to develop humanoid robots with the "mental, physical and emotional capacity of a 5-year-old human". A Japan Times article compares the projects to the US Apollo Project which sent men to the moon and produced a huge number of technological benefits as a side-effect. (The Apollo project cost the equivalent of 7.2 Trillion yen).
